Ingredients:
- 1 pound breakfast sausage (mild or spicy, your choice!)
- 1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ese, softened
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1/2 cup finely chopped onion
- 1/2 cup all-purpose flour (or gluten-free blend for a healthier option)
- 1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/4 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 large egg, lightly beaten
Instructions:
Step 1: Preparing the Sausage
In a large skillet, cook the sausage over medium heat, breaking it up with a spoon until it's fully cooked and browned. Drain off any excess grease. This is crucial for achieving the perfect texture; don't rush this step!
Step 2: Combining Ingredients
In a large bowl, combine the cooked sausage, softened cream cheese, cheddar cheese, chopped onion, flour, garlic powder, onion powder, and black pepper. Mix until everything is well incorporated. The mixture will be slightly sticky.
Step 3: Shaping the Sausage Balls
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Lightly grease a baking sheet. Using a tablespoon or a small cookie scoop, form the sausage mixture into 1-inch balls. Place them evenly spaced on the prepared baking sheet.
Step 4: Baking to Perfection
Brush the sausage balls with the beaten egg. This helps them brown beautifully and adds a lovely shine.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until they are golden brown and cooked through.
Step 5: Serving and Enjoying
Remove the baking sheet from the oven and let the sausage balls cool slightly before serving. These delicious appetizers are best enjoyed warm. Pair them with your favorite dipping sauce – ranch, marinara, or even a spicy mustard are all fantastic choices.
Tips for Sausage Ball Success:
- Don't overcook the sausage: Ensure it's fully cooked but not dry.
- Soften the cream cheese completely: This will make it easier to mix and create a smoother dough.
- Use a cookie scoop: For consistently sized and appealing sausage balls.
- Don't overcrowd the baking sheet: This ensures even cooking.
- Cool slightly before serving: Hot sausage balls can be quite delicate.
Variations:
- Spice it up: Add a pinch of cayenne pepper or a dash of your favorite hot sauce for an extra kick.
- Cheese please!: Experiment with different cheeses like Monterey Jack, pepper jack, or even a blend of cheeses.
- Herby goodness: Incorporate finely chopped fresh herbs like parsley or chives for an added layer of flavor.
